`Dumas H3 Plan Attach Scene Images` and `Dumas H3 Plan Extract Scene Images` are a companion pair for `ComfyUI-MiniMaxH3-Contex-Loop` and the local `ref2v` lane. The upstream H3 plan node cannot dynamically grow nine new image sockets for every JSON-defined scene, so Dumas stores scene image bindings beside the plan using a lightweight token and an in-memory registry. That keeps `plan.json` archiving intact while still letting you wire up nine IMAGE sockets per scene through chained helper nodes.

`Dumas Character Helper` is the restored two-image/text helper for general H3 workflows, and `Dumas Location Helper` mirrors it for scene/environment references. Both helpers also emit structured `REFERENCE` sockets for the curator. The structured `Dumas Character Reference` and `Dumas Location Reference` nodes remain available separately for workflows that want a single `REFERENCE` socket. `Dumas H3 Prompt Curator` consumes those structured references, assigns the final `<Picture N>` numbering, and outputs only the compacted images the prompt actually mentions.

`Dumas Strip Iteration Suffix` keeps the part before the first underscore and drops the rest. Names like `char123_pose_final.png` become `char123.png`, while names with no underscore such as `char123.png` are left untouched.
